// This file is required by karma.conf.js and loads recursively all the .spec and framework files import 'polyfills'; import 'zone.js/dist/long-stack-trace-zone'; import 'zone.js/dist/proxy.js'; import 'zone.js/dist/sync-test'; import 'zone.js/dist/jasmine-patch'; import 'zone.js/dist/async-test'; import 'zone.js/dist/fake-async-test'; import { getTestBed } from '@angular/core/testing'; import { BrowserDynamicTestingModule, platformBrowserDynamicTesting } from '@angular/platform-browser-dynamic/testing'; import {UglyMaterialModule} from './app/ugly-material.module'; // Unfortunately there's no typing for the `__karma__` variable. Just declare it as any. declare var __karma__: any; declare var require: any; // Prevent Karma from running prematurely. __karma__.loaded = function () {}; // First, initialize the Angular testing environment. getTestBed().initTestEnvironment( [ BrowserDynamicTestingModule, UglyMaterialModule ], platformBrowserDynamicTesting() ); // Then we find all the tests. const context = require.context('./', true, /\.spec\.ts$/); // And load the modules. context.keys().map(context); // Finally, start Karma to run the tests. __karma__.start();
